no issues at all. I downloaded an app called Tasker ($2.99) to start the tablet and run MHD when the car turns on, then close MHD when the car turns off. The MHD app its self has an option to start in Monitor (gauges) mode, so now its completely automated. This is the tablet I purchased second hand from another member. Looks to be discontinued so i would try ebay.

yes. left is OBD2 right is charge.
I picked up USB cables with 90* ends to clean it up. Ill post a pic later.
One issue ive found in the last couple weeks. If this isnt your daily driver, the tablet will die. in my case about 5 days. Im going to try to task in a low power shutoff. at 20%.
